消息稱(chēng)編程語(yǔ)言PHP即將推出移動(dòng)版
作者:網(wǎng)絡(luò)轉(zhuǎn)載 發(fā)布時(shí)間:[ 2012/10/9 9:42:54 ] 推薦標(biāo)簽:
美國(guó)科技博客VentureBeat撰稿人John Koetsier近日撰文稱(chēng)網(wǎng)絡(luò)上流行的編程語(yǔ)言可能即將推出移動(dòng)版。文章指出,有75%的網(wǎng)站正在使用PHP,如Facebook、維基百科、雅虎和Photobucket等網(wǎng)站都是使用PHP編程語(yǔ)言來(lái)構(gòu)建的,但這種語(yǔ)言看起來(lái)仍無(wú)法獲得任何尊敬。不過(guò),移動(dòng)版PHP應(yīng)將有助于這種編程語(yǔ)言繼續(xù)實(shí)現(xiàn)增長(zhǎng)。
以下是這篇文章的全文:
有一種開(kāi)發(fā)者對(duì)網(wǎng)絡(luò)上流行的編程語(yǔ)言PHP又愛(ài)又恨,而當(dāng)這種編程語(yǔ)言的看管者采取下一步行動(dòng)時(shí),他們將真的只恨不愛(ài)了。
PHP是由丹麥程序員雷斯莫斯·勒道夫(Rasmus Lerdorf)在1995年創(chuàng)造出來(lái)的。在1997年,以色列程序員安迪·古特曼斯(Andi Gutmans)和齊弗·蘇拉斯基(Zeev Suraski)重寫(xiě)了解析程序,從而為PHP 3奠定了基礎(chǔ)。到1999年,兩人開(kāi)發(fā)出了Zend Engine,到現(xiàn)在它仍是PHP的解釋器。此后,古特曼斯和蘇拉斯基仍繼續(xù)合作,共同創(chuàng)建了商業(yè)化實(shí)體Zend Technologie,為PHP開(kāi)發(fā)者創(chuàng)造擴(kuò)展產(chǎn)品和服務(wù),尤其是在企業(yè)中供職的開(kāi)發(fā)者。
時(shí)至,在代碼庫(kù)經(jīng)過(guò)多次重大的迭代以后,有35%的網(wǎng)絡(luò)流量是由PHP處理的,古特曼斯說(shuō)道。而據(jù)維基百科提供的數(shù)據(jù)顯示,有75%的網(wǎng)站正在使用PHP,如Facebook、維基百科、雅虎和Photobucket等網(wǎng)站都是使用PHP編程語(yǔ)言來(lái)構(gòu)建的。全球流行的博客平臺(tái)WordPress也是用這種語(yǔ)言構(gòu)建的,很可能在其35%的網(wǎng)絡(luò)流量中占到了一半的比例。此外,其他大多數(shù)主要的內(nèi)容管理系統(tǒng)也同樣使用這種語(yǔ)言,如Drupal和Joomla等。
不受尊敬
盡管如此,這種語(yǔ)言看起來(lái)仍無(wú)法獲得任何尊敬,在過(guò)去許多年時(shí)間里都被使用C、Java、.NET、Python或Ruby等語(yǔ)言編寫(xiě)代碼的程序員所嘲笑。從發(fā)展趨勢(shì)來(lái)看,PHP作為一個(gè)搜索詞匯的使用量在過(guò)去幾年時(shí)間里一直都呈現(xiàn)出下滑的走勢(shì),而移動(dòng)應(yīng)用革命則讓Objective-C和Java重新復(fù)蘇。
那么,這種為如此之多的網(wǎng)絡(luò)流量提供支持的編程語(yǔ)言是否會(huì)這樣悄無(wú)聲息的消失呢?
如果古特曼斯對(duì)此有話要說(shuō)的話,那么答案肯定是否定的。VentureBeatPHP及其未來(lái)的問(wèn)題與他進(jìn)行了對(duì)話,結(jié)果是他比以往任何時(shí)候都更加看好這種編程語(yǔ)言,尤其是說(shuō)到即將推出的移動(dòng)版PHP時(shí)更是如此。
攫取份額
“所有動(dòng)態(tài)語(yǔ)言現(xiàn)在都正在從Java和.NET那里攫取份額。”古特曼斯說(shuō)道。“我們正在從中獲得很大好處。”
因此,Ruby on Rails或Node.js等更加時(shí)髦的技術(shù)并不特別令古特曼斯感到困擾。心理份額當(dāng)然是很好的,但市場(chǎng)份額更好。而古特曼斯所重點(diǎn)關(guān)注的是市場(chǎng)份額數(shù)據(jù),尤其是在企業(yè)用戶(hù)中占據(jù)的市場(chǎng)份額。
“從成熟的觀點(diǎn)來(lái)看,”古特曼斯說(shuō)道,“我認(rèn)為目前而言,其他任何動(dòng)態(tài)語(yǔ)言都不具備完整的工具組。我們的競(jìng)爭(zhēng)對(duì)手是Java 和.NET……而永遠(yuǎn)都不是是其他的動(dòng)態(tài)語(yǔ)言。”
雖然古特曼斯喜歡Ruby on Rails正在做的事情,并認(rèn)為PHP能從中學(xué)習(xí)和借鑒某些東西,但他同時(shí)指出,PHP對(duì)WordPress、Drupal和Magento等解決方案能提供重大的支持。“與八年以前相比,現(xiàn)在我們已經(jīng)變得更好……在,我們是能真正進(jìn)入主流企業(yè)的編程語(yǔ)言。”古特曼斯說(shuō)道。“我們確實(shí)相信,PHP的動(dòng)量和規(guī)模將會(huì)繼續(xù)下去。我們不認(rèn)為現(xiàn)在PHP正在放慢速度。”
古特曼斯的言辭帶有公司創(chuàng)始人的那種熱忱;當(dāng)然,還有其他一些公司也正在迎合與PHP相關(guān)的企業(yè)需求,但Zend仍舊是大和知名的PHP產(chǎn)品和服務(wù)提供商之一,從其起源來(lái)看尤其是如此。
據(jù)近發(fā)布的一份研究報(bào)告顯示,有三分之二的開(kāi)發(fā)者將一半的時(shí)間花在PHP身上。另?yè)?jù)Rails開(kāi)發(fā)者馬可·蓋爾(Marc Gayle)近發(fā)布的研究報(bào)告顯示,分類(lèi)信息網(wǎng)站Craigslist上有一半的開(kāi)發(fā)者職位需要PHP開(kāi)發(fā)者。當(dāng)我與蓋爾交談時(shí),他猜測(cè)其理由可能在于PHP擁有超級(jí)流行的內(nèi)容管理系統(tǒng)。“我覺(jué)得,那讓結(jié)果產(chǎn)生了偏移。”他說(shuō)道。“但我不能確定。”
移動(dòng)版即將問(wèn)世
在說(shuō)到移動(dòng)應(yīng)用的問(wèn)題時(shí),古特曼斯支持JavaScript布蘭登·艾奇(Brendan Eich)等人的說(shuō)法,堅(jiān)定地相信網(wǎng)絡(luò)和網(wǎng)絡(luò)語(yǔ)言終將會(huì)趕上來(lái),擊敗本地化的編程語(yǔ)言。
但古特曼斯暗示,PHP和Zend將提供客戶(hù)端應(yīng)用開(kāi)發(fā)工具。他拒絕此發(fā)表更多的言論,僅表示他將在10月底召開(kāi)的Zend大會(huì)上宣布所有細(xì)節(jié)信息。但是,聽(tīng)起來(lái)像是PHP將會(huì)推出某種程度上的移動(dòng)版。目前而言,移動(dòng)版PHP將是什么樣子以及將如何交付都仍舊還是個(gè)謎。但古特曼斯表示,移動(dòng)版PHP將有助于這種編程語(yǔ)言繼續(xù)實(shí)現(xiàn)增長(zhǎng)。這一點(diǎn)可以說(shuō)是毋庸置疑。
相關(guān)推薦
最新發(fā)布
性能測(cè)試之測(cè)試環(huán)境搭建的方法
2020/7/21 15:39:32軟件測(cè)試是從什么時(shí)候開(kāi)始被企業(yè)所重視的呢?
2020/7/17 9:09:11Android自動(dòng)化測(cè)試框架有哪些?有什么用途?
2020/7/17 9:03:50什么樣的項(xiàng)目適合做自動(dòng)化?自動(dòng)化測(cè)試人員應(yīng)具備怎樣的能力?
2020/7/17 8:57:06幾大市面主流性能測(cè)試工具測(cè)評(píng)
2020/7/17 8:52:11RPA機(jī)器人能夠快速響應(yīng)企業(yè)需求,是怎么做到的?
2020/7/17 8:48:05Bug可以真正消滅嗎?為什么?
2020/7/17 8:43:03軟件測(cè)試基本概念是怎么來(lái)的?軟件測(cè)試生命周期的形成歷經(jīng)了什么?
2020/7/16 9:11:10